Почему компоненты и элементы Blazor не имеют атрибутов Id - PullRequest
0 голосов
/ 11 октября 2019

Вопрос новичка и, возможно, это является следствием такой большой разработки на стороне клиента, но почему я обычно не вижу элементы, которым присвоено значение Id?

1 Ответ

1 голос
/ 13 октября 2019

Компоненты Blazor - это просто заполнители для материалов, отображаемых в DOM.

Назначение им идентификаторов не поможет, поскольку вы не найдете, например, элемент <counter> после визуализации страницы.

Однако вы, конечно, можете назначить идентификаторы для элементов HTML, которые отображаются вашим компонентом.

например, компонент может выглядеть следующим образом

<h1 id="myCounter">Counter</h1>

<p>Current count: @currentCount</p>

<button class="btn btn-primary" @onclick="IncrementCount">Click me</button>
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...